Police arrest rhino poacher in Assam’s Golaghat district

| @indiablooms | Oct 06, 2020, at 07:21 pm

Guwahati/IBNS: One rhino poacher was arrested by police and recovered ammunition in Assam’s Golaghat district.

According to the reports of police, the arrested poacher identified as Chandra Doley was involved in rhino killing incidents in Kaziranga National Park.

Acting on a tip-off, police had launched an operation at Palasguri village under Bokakhat police station in Golaghat district on Monday and recovered ammunition from the rhino poacher house.

The police team recovered 17 rounds of live ammunition including five rounds of .303 rifle and 12 rounds .315 which were kept hidden underground inside of the house.

A police officer of Golaghat district said that the arrested poacher was involved in rhino killing incidents in Kaziranga National Park.

Police have registered a case (no 315/2020) at Bokakhat police station under section 25 (1A) of Arms act.
